Man City confident seeing off Real Madrid in Bellingham battle

Manchester City are becoming increasingly confident of signing Borussia Dortmund midfielder Jude Bellingham.

City have made Bellingham one of their top targets this summer and are confident they will win the race for his signature, says the Daily Mail.

Reigning European champions Real Madrid have been reported as City's main rival, should Bellingham leave Dortmund this summer.

Reports in Spain previously placed a €140m (£123.7m) price tag on Bellingham when speculating that Real Madrid had made an opening offer for the young star.

Dortmund have no obligation to sell Bellingham, with no release clause in his contract – which is due to run until 2025.

The Bundesliga leaders will demand the highest possible fee if they are to sell Bellingham.

This has reportedly led to Liverpool's hopes of signing Bellingham fading, despite their long-running pursuit of the midfielder.
